 Digital Desk: BrahMos Aerospace Pvt Ltd has signed a Rs 1,700-cr contract with the Defence Ministry. The agreement was signed to purchase additional dual-role capable missiles for the Indian Navy. A move that will give 'Aatmanirbharta' a boost in defense production. 

The deployment of BrahMos missiles will significantly improve the operational capability of Indian Navy fleet assets. BrahMos variants can be launched from the ground, the air, or the sea.
